
To cultivate a robust research culture, elevate teaching standards, and build collaborative academic partnerships a Memorandum of Agreement (MOA) was signed between Pampanga State University (Pampanga State U) and Sulu State University (SuluSU) via Zoom on August 25, 2026.
This partnership is vital for the incoming National Research Conference on Teacher Education (NRCTE) 2026 that will serve as a national hub for educators and researchers to share research, enhance teaching standards, and fuel innovative education for sustainable development.
Pampanga State U was represented by Vice President for Research, Innovation, Training and Extension Dr. Ranie B. Canlas, while SuluSU were represented by Prof. Charisma S. Ututalum, CESE, University President alongside Assoc. Prof. Alijandrina T. Jalilul, Vice President for Academic Affairs, and Dr. Ayesha Rema A. Tan, Vice President for Research, Extension, Innovation, and Production.
NRCTE 2026 with the theme, “Advancing Teacher Quality through Research, Innovation, and Transformative Education for Sustainable National Development" will be hosted by the Pampanga State U in October 2026.
